(IVVD) reported a Q1 2026 loss per share of -$0.13, significantly wider than the analyst consensus estimate of -$0.0748, representing a negative surprise of 73.8%. The company, which has not yet commercialized a product, reported no revenue during the quarter. Following the earnings release, the stock decreased by 0.9%, reflecting investor disappointment with the earnings miss.

Invivyd continues to operate as a pre‑revenue biopharmaceutical company, with all resources directed toward research and development of its monoclonal antibody pipeline. The wider‑than‑expected loss per share of -$0.13 indicates higher operating expenses than analysts had modeled, likely driven by clinical trial costs, manufacturing scale‑up, and general administrative overhead. Because the company has not yet recorded product revenue, net income is entirely a function of expense levels. The reported EPS miss of 73.8% suggests that operational cash burn may have been elevated, possibly due to accelerated manufacturing preparation ahead of anticipated regulatory decisions. Management has previously emphasized the prioritization of its lead candidate for COVID‑19 prophylaxis, but no new revenue‑generating partnerships or licensing agreements were disclosed for the quarter. Investors should note that without product sales, key financial metrics such as gross margin do not apply; instead, focus remains on operating expense trends and cash runway. The absence of a YoY revenue comparison underscores Invivyd’s continued pre‑commercial status. Looking ahead, Invivyd may provide updates on the progress of its clinical programs and any regulatory interactions during its earnings call. The company expects to continue investing in its pipeline, which could keep operating expenses elevated in the near term. No formal revenue guidance was provided, as the company remains dependent on potential future approvals or emergency use authorizations for its monoclonal antibody candidates. The wider‑than‑forecast Q1 loss might lead the company to reassess its spending priorities or seek additional financing to extend its cash runway. Strategic priorities likely include advancing the lead candidate through late‑stage trials and scaling manufacturing capacity. Risk factors include the uncertain timing of regulatory decisions, potential changes in the public health landscape for COVID‑19, and competitive pressures from other antiviral therapies. Management may also discuss plans to explore prophylactic applications beyond COVID‑19, though concrete details remain unavailable at this time. The stock’s modest decline of 0.9% following the earnings report suggests that the wider‑than‑expected loss was partially anticipated or offset by other factors, such as pipeline progress or cash position updates. Analysts may revise their earnings models downward to reflect the higher operating expenses, potentially leading to lower price targets if cash burn concerns intensify. The negative surprise of 73.8% on EPS could trigger more cautious commentary from covering analysts, particularly around the company’s path to profitability and need for additional capital. Key catalysts to watch include any news regarding regulatory submissions, clinical trial results, or partnership announcements. Without revenue, the investment case for Invivyd hinges entirely on the success of its pipeline and the company’s ability to manage cash efficiently.
